2 Product Description The QuasarLR is an HF RFID reader/writer for demanding industrial applications, where high reading reliability, speed and extensive special tag features are needed. Highlights include a reading rate of up to 100 tag-IDs/sec and reading and writing data on tags without needing to address them individually. This allows applications directly at conveyor belts, in production machinery and in electric control cabinets. 2.

3 Power Supply and Electrical Specification The QuasarLR is powered using 24 V DC which are connected at the front of the device. If you do not use a power supply supplied by metraTec, please make sure that your own PSU provides a supply voltage of high quality. If possible, use a PSU with high precision/high speed linear regulator. If you use a switching PSU, please make sure that the switching frequency is > 500 kHz. 4 Communication The QuasarLR offers two main options as a host interface – USB and optionally an Ethernet connection. The main advantage of the optional Ethernet interface lies in the very long cable length that Ethernet allows between the host computer or network switch and the reader in the field. Additionally, versions with WiFi and ZigBee are available on special request. 4.
5 Antenna Installation To send and receive data to and from the tags an appropriate HF RFID antenna (13.56 MHz, 50 Ohm) has to be connected to the reader. This is done via the BNC connector on the reader. To connect the antenna to the reader or multiplexer the devices are equipped with BNC jacks and the cables are equipped with BNC plugs at both ends.

6 Digital Input/Outputs The QuasarLR has 2 digital input pins and 4 digital output pins which can be be read or set via the reader. The input pins are optically isolated 24 V DC inputs as common in automation technology in general. Up to 25 mA are needed to set the input to "high". The output pins are 24 V high side switch DC outputs with a maximum current of 250 mA per pin. These can be used to directly power e.g. signal towers. In total a maximum current of 1000 mA for all pins is allowed.

7 External Status LEDs The reader features 3 external status LEDs indicated the operating state. The LEDs are listed from left (24 V power connector) to right (USB connector). 8 Internal Status LEDs Internally, the reader is equipped with 2 LED bars for status display which might be useful for the advanced system integrator for setting up and analyzing the system's status. The LEDs can be reached by opening the upper housing half after removing the upper two screws. The LEDs are labeled on the circuit board. The LEDs of the status bar signals the status of the reader as listed in Tab. 5.
The VSWR LED bar signals the tuning of the antenna. The standing wave ratio should be better than 1:2, and there should be only green or at least orange LED lights active. Tab. 6 lists the LED colors.
9 Further Notes 9.1 Environmental Electronic devices like the QuasarLR are covered by the (German) ElektroG (electronic waste law) as well as the European WEEE directive and as such may not be disposed of by way of the normal household trash. Instead they have to be recycled properly. For you as our customer this is no additional burden, however, as you can send the device back to us for proper recycling.
